Hereditary Leiomyomatosis and Renal Cell Carcinoma
Hereditary leiomyomatosis and renal cell carcinoma (HLRCC) is caused by germline FH mutations; cutaneous and uterine leiomyomas + aggressive FH-deficient RCC; collecting duct-like histology; fumarate drives HIF-1α + immune evasion; bevacizumab + erlotinib standard.
